What’s the difference between hiring a freelance Creative Producer and working with an agency in the Philippines?
Hiring a freelance Creative Producer offers flexibility and often lower costs, as freelancers typically have fewer overhead expenses than agencies. They can provide personalized service and direct communication, allowing for a more tailored approach to your project. On the other hand, agencies usually have a team of professionals with diverse expertise, which can lead to a more comprehensive approach to larger projects. Agencies may also provide more resources and support, but at a higher cost. Ultimately, the choice depends on your project scope and budget.
